BMC Election 2026: Makrand Narwekar, BJP's Richest Candidate, Invests Heavily in Alibaug Real Estate
Makrand Narwekar, a BJP candidate contesting the 2026 BMC (Brihanmumbai Municipal Corporation) elections from South Mumbai, is not only a lawyer but also a savvy real estate investor. He has declared assets worth ₹124.4 crore, primarily through his investments in land and property. This makes him the wealthiest candidate in the race.
According to his affidavit filed for the elections, Narwekar owns 27 agricultural land parcels in Alibaug, a coastal town approximately three to four hours by road from Mumbai. These land parcels were acquired between June 2022 and November 2025. Additionally, he owns a flat measuring over 1,400 sq ft in Colaba, South Mumbai, which he purchased in October 2021.
The value of real estate in Alibaug is on the rise. The capital value of apartments in the area ranges from ₹15,000 to ₹17,000 per sq ft, while agricultural land is priced at ₹3–5 crore per acre, and non-agricultural land at ₹8–10 crore per acre, according to local brokers. Alibaug's proximity to Mumbai and its scenic beauty make it an attractive destination for second homes and weekend retreats.
Narwekar's sister-in-law, Harshita Narwekar, is also contesting the BMC polls from South Mumbai. She has declared assets worth ₹63 crore, which include three agricultural lands, with one in Goa and two in Alibaug. One of these Alibaug plots was purchased jointly with Makrand Narwekar in October 2024.
Alibaug is not just a favorite among political figures but also among celebrities. In April 2024, Bollywood icon Amitabh Bachchan bought a 10,000 sq ft land parcel in Alibaug’s A Alibaug development for ₹10 crore from House of Abhinandan Lodha. He followed this with the purchase of three adjoining plots totaling 9,557 sq ft for ₹6.6 crore in A Alibaug Phase 2 in October 2025.
Other notable figures who have invested in Alibaug include Bollywood actor Kartik Aaryan, who entered the market in September 2025, acquiring a 2,000 sq ft plot worth around ₹2 crore at Chateau de Alibaug, also by HoABL. Suhana Khan, daughter of Shah Rukh Khan, is another notable buyer of agricultural land in Alibaug.
Major developers like Oberoi Realty, Lodha Developers, and Hiranandani Developers have also recognized the potential of Alibaug and have significant land banks in the area.
